Yield: 12 cupcakes

Prep Time: 25 min

Cook Time: 20 min

Maple Cupcakes

Ingredients:

CUPCAKES:

Directions:

1. Preheat oven to 350°F. Line a 12-cup muffin pan with paper liners

2. Prepare the cupcakes: Beat the first 4 ingredients at medium speed with an electric mixer until well-blended (about 5 minutes). Add the eggs, 1 at a time, beating well after each addition. Whisk together the flour, baking powder, and salt in a medium bowl. In a small bowl stir together the milk and maple syrup. Add the flour mixture to the sugar mixture alternately with the milk mixture, beginning and ending with the flour mixture; mix after each addition.

3. Spoon the batter into the prepared muffin cups. Bake 20 minutes or until a wooden pick inserted in center comes out clean. Cool in the pan 10 minutes on a wire rack; remove from pan. Cool completely on wire rack.

4. Prepare the frosting: Use an electric mixer to beat the maple syrup and next 4 ingredients (syrup through salt) in a large bowl. Gradually add the powdered sugar, beating just until blended (do not overbeat). Spread the frosting over the cupcakes.
